Tim Meier of Galva correctly picked Mid-County in the tie-breaker game to win Week 1 of the Galva News Football Contest this past week.
Meier and Steve L. Larson, also of Galva, both correctly guessed the winners of seven of the nine games in the opening week.
But Meier won the contest by picking Mid-County to beat Princeville, which the Cougars did, 26-12, on Friday. Larson chose Princeville to win the Cougars’ inaugural game.
Rich Lewin of Galva correctly guessed all but three games. Mike Raley, also of Galva, came in fourth by missing four games.
New to the contest this year is the prize: a $20 gift certificate. The certificate is usable only at advertising sponsors of the football contest.
